Default Reserve Price Auctions

Posted By: t-206collector

...I choose not to bid high and then retract in order to discover the reserve price. If I am truly interested in an item, I will e-mail the seller and ask for the reserve, which is only rarely ever withheld. Otherwise, I just avoid the auction.

With respect to the point that auctions with high minimum bids do not get started, I suggest that the only reason for that is because no one is willing to purchase the item at that price. It is hard for me to think of a reason why I would not bid, say, $100 on an auction with a $100 minimum bid, if I thought the card was worth $200. Of course, if I thought the card was worth under $100, then I would not bid. But if the card is at $79 and the reserve is not yet met, why put mystery into the equation regarding whether a $100 bid would win the auction. And if the previous high bid is only $79, there is some incentive not to bid $100.
